Stoyanka Popovich Vranesevich, age 90, of McKeesport, died Sunday, May 21, 2017. She was the daughter of the late Very Rev. Dr. Milan G. and Zoritza Popovich. She was born in Crepaya, Yugoslavia on October 16, 1926 and was preceded in death by her husband Milan and brothers Dushan and Stoyan Popovich. Stoyanka earned her B.A. degree from Carnegie Mellon University (formerly Carnegie Technical Institute). She was a loving mother to her children Xenia and Milan of McKeesport, Zora Russell of Serento Florida, grandson George Russell and great grandson Dalton; brothers, retired Superior Court Judge Zoran Popovich of Myrtle Beach, SC; Ray (Shirley) Popovich of Greentree, PA, along with nieces and nephews. Stoyanka was an active member of the St. Sava Serbian Orthodox Church of McKeesport-Duquesne and choir member for more than twenty years. She was one of the founding members of the St. Sava Mothers’ Club and danced with the Balkan Dancers.
